Editorial Review for Gervais Restaurant – by Eunice Louie
The Scene
The 154-year-old Victorian house reflects downtown Saratoga's affluent atmosphere. A freestanding gas fireplace stove in the front dining room is a reminder of the building's history. An outdoor patio and three indoor dining rooms decorated with simple, European country artwork provide plenty of seating. Fresh wildflowers in silver cups on crisp, white linens add elegance to each table. Attentive staff wear earpieces for constant communication with the kitchen.
The Food
A savory starter is the quail in puff pastry, with the unusual addition of a slice of black truffle ice cream. The heirloom tomato salad with creamy Buffalo mozzarella comes with a surprisingly refreshing tomato sorbet. Skip the somewhat dry sea bass and opt for the tender New Zealand rack of lamb. It's smothered in a wonderfully rich wine sauce and served alongside lightly breaded eggplant and potato slices. The chocolate fondant cake's crusty shell and warm fudge interior will satisfy most chocoholics.

Insider Tips
Know Before You GoTell your server it's a special occasion and they'll write a greeting on your dessert plate.
Save MoneyThe chef's tasting menu with or without wine is good value for a three-course meal.
Where to SitSit on the front patio during nice weather for excellent people-watching opportunites.
